# Earth Render Layer Order This document records the current Earth renderer's layer order and the intent of each layer. When adjusting `renderOrder`, radius offsets, depth strategy, or pointer interaction, update this document accordingly. Note: the layer control panel order and the registration / startup load order are two separate semantics. | Order type | Current sequence | Notes | | --- | --- | --- | | Control panel order | Cables → Trails → Satellites → Compute Centers → BGP → Terrain → HD Texture → Cloud Layer → Border Lines → Grid | Controlled by `displayOrder`, sorted by operational relevance. | | Registration / startup load order | Grid → Border Lines / Land-Ocean Base → HD Texture → Cloud Layer → Cables → Compute Centers → BGP → Satellites | Controlled by registration order and `startupPriority`, sorted surface-to-sky; the startup queue reads persisted layer visibility first, skips normal layers explicitly saved as hidden, and HD Texture does not download the texture when disabled; Border Lines are the exception: the land-ocean base always preloads, while the persisted state only controls interactive border lines and hover; Trails and Terrain are dependency/optional display layers and do not participate in normal startup data loading. | ## Surface Layer Stack | Order | Layer | Source | Render / Radius Strategy | Depth / Interaction Strategy | Notes | | --- | --- | --- | --- | --- | --- | | -1000 | Celestial background mesh | `celestial.js` | Background sphere | Not part of surface picking | Behind all Earth content. | | -1 | Earth occluder sphere | `earth.js` | Invisible inner sphere | Writes depth buffer | Occludes objects behind the Earth. | | 0 | Earth base sphere | `earth.js` | `CONFIG.earthRadius` | Surface picking fallback target | Dark base; still visible when all optional map layers are off. | | 0.2 | Country dark tint | `country-boundaries.js` | `tintAltitudeOffset` | Raycast disabled | Used when HD texture is off. | | 0.86 | Land/ocean base fill | `country-boundaries.js` | `landAltitudeOffset`; ocean `#010609`, land `#080f1b` | Raycast disabled | Base map remains usable even when country borders are off. | | 0.96 | HD Earth texture | `earth.js` | `textureOverlayAltitudeOffset` | Surface picking target when visible | HD texture always overlays the land/ocean base fill. | | 1 | Atmospheric glow and clouds | `earth.js` | Atmosphere / cloud spheres | Not in normal object selection path | Cloud layer controlled by the "Cloud Layer" toggle. | | 1 | Submarine cables | `cables.js` | `CABLE_CONFIG.line.renderOrder` | Cable picking path | Preserves existing cable layer level. | | 1.2 | Real terrain | `earth.js`, `terrain.js` | `TERRAIN_CONFIG.baseRadiusOffset` plus terrain displacement | Raycast disabled | Terrain overlays HD texture; temporarily hidden when HD texture is off, restores to prior state when re-enabled. | | 2.05 | Grid lines | `earth.js` | `CONFIG.earthRadius + 0.14` | Raycast disabled | Low-opacity lines over HD texture. | | 2.2 | Country borders | `country-boundaries.js` | `lineAltitudeOffset` | Raycast disabled | Only needs to stay above HD texture. | | 2.29 | Country border hover glow | `country-boundaries.js` | Hover radius + glow offset | `depthTest: false`, raycast disabled | Additive glow to reinforce border edge and terrain hover visibility. | | 2.3 | Country border hover line | `country-boundaries.js` | `hoverAltitudeOffset` | `depthTest: false`, raycast disabled | Neon red-orange hover line; China and Taiwan share the same highlight group. | | 3 | Satellite footprint fill / Iridium coverage ring | `satellites.js`, `iridium-footprint-adapter.js` | `GROUND_FOOTPRINT_RENDER_ORDER` | depth-tested; Iridium adapter fill / ring use the same renderOrder | Footprint above land / texture / terrain and country borders, below compute centers and satellites. | | 3-5 | BGP markers and overlays | `bgp.js` | Each marker's own renderOrder | BGP picking path | Preserves existing BGP visual level. | | 4.5 | Compute centers | `compute-centers.js` | `COMPUTE_CENTER_RENDER_ORDER` | Compute center picking path | Surface facilities, below satellites. | | 5 | Satellite background dot | `satellites.js` | Fixed renderOrder | Screen-space satellite picking | Below satellite dots. | | 6 | Satellite dots | `satellites.js` | Fixed renderOrder | Screen-space satellite picking | Satellite dots above footprints and compute centers. | | 12+ | Satellite locked ring, halo, predicted orbit | `satellites.js` | `SATELLITE_CONFIG.overlayRenderOrder` and offsets | Satellite overlay path | Used for selected/locked satellite emphasis. | | 98-100 | Sun / moon halo and sprite | `celestial.js` | Fixed renderOrder | Celestial picking disabled | Foreground celestial sprites. | ## Toggle Behavior | Toggle | Behavior | | --- | --- | | HD texture off | Hides HD texture, enables country tint / base surface, disables terrain and day/night toggle interaction, and remembers terrain and day/night previous states. | | HD texture on | Restores HD texture and the remembered terrain / day/night states. | | Terrain on | Displayed above HD texture, but below country border hover, footprints, satellites, and other emphasis layers. | | Cloud layer | Only controls cloud mesh visibility. | | Border Lines off | Hides only interactive border lines and hover, clearing hover state; the land/ocean base fill remains as the Earth base map. | ## Interaction Rules | Interaction | Current Rule | | --- | --- | | Earth coordinate hover | When HD texture is visible, uses the HD texture overlay as the surface picking target; otherwise uses the Earth base sphere. | | Country border hover | Converts surface pick coordinates to lat/lon, then uses GeoJSON point-in-polygon; the border hover line itself does not receive raycasts. | | Country border hover visual | On hover, dims normal border lines and draws no-depth-test glow and solid lines. | | China / Taiwan hover | `CHN` and `TWN` are grouped in the same hover highlight group; the tooltip still shows the actually-hit feature. | | Terrain | Acts as a visual layer only; `terrain.raycast` is disabled. | | Satellites | Uses screen-space satellite picking to prevent footprints or surface layers from blocking satellite clicks. |
